CLOSINGS: LAST DAY FOR CAFEINE ON FDB


Harlem Bespoke: Labor Day will be the last day for Cafeine cafe on Frederick Douglass Boulevard by 115th Street.  An announcement on Instagram was suddenly made over the weekend and the local business that opened back in 2016 will serve the last rounds today.  The sister restaurant RDV shuttered earlier in the springtime but we expected the coffee shop to weather the current economic challenges that the city has been facing.  More on Cafeine cafe can be found in out past post:  LINK

INTRODUCING: DEAR MAMA OPEN ON WEEKENDS


Harlem Bespoke:  Dear Mama was our pick for best uptown coffee shop back in 2016 when the original debuted in East Harlem and now a second location has become popular on west side but has been mostly shuttered on the weekends.  That has since changed in the past month since the school year started in Manhattanville and the location at 611 West 129th Street just east of Broadway will be open for the entire week now.
